Text

50-18-102 . Powers and duties of department. The department of public health and human services shall undertake to prevent, control, and prescribe treatments for sexually transmitted diseases and may conduct education campaigns for this purpose.

Free access — add to your briefcase to read the full text and ask questions with AI

Legislative History

En. Sec. 98, Ch. 197, L. 1967; amd. Sec. 57, Ch. 349, L. 1974; R.C.M. 1947, 69-4602(part); amd. Sec. 2, Ch. 440, L. 1989; amd. Sec. 113, Ch. 418, L. 1995; amd. Sec. 290, Ch. 546, L. 1995.
